Debian上SQL Server兼容性测试步骤如下:
-
安装SQL Server
- 更新系统并安装依赖:
sudo apt update && sudo apt install curl gnupg apt-transport-https。 - 导入微软GPG密钥并添加存储库:
curl https://packages.microsoft.com/keys/microsoft.asc | sudo gpg --dearmor -o /usr/share/keyrings/microsoft-archive-keyring.gpg echo "deb [signed-by=/usr/share/keyrings/microsoft-archive-keyring.gpg] https://packages.microsoft.com/debian/12/prod/ stable main" | sudo tee /etc/apt/sources.list.d/mssql-server.list ```。 - 安装SQL Server并配置:
sudo apt install mssql-server,执行sudo /opt/mssql/bin/mssql-conf setup设置SA密码。 - 安装命令行工具:
sudo apt install mssql-tools。
- 更新系统并安装依赖:
-
功能测试
- 验证基础操作:创建数据库、表、插入/查询数据。
- 测试SQL Server特有功能:如IDENTITY列、临时表、多表联合查询等。
-
性能测试
- 使用工具(如Apache JMeter、SQL Server Query Analyzer)模拟不同负载,测试响应时间和吞吐量。
-
稳定性测试
- 长时间运行数据库操作,检查内存泄漏或异常。
- 在高负载和大数据量场景下验证稳定性。
-
安全性测试
- 验证加密、访问控制、审计等功能。
- 检查防火墙配置及1433端口的访问控制。
注意:SQL Server官方未提供Debian官方支持,建议在测试环境中充分验证后再用于生产环境。